在云服务器上安装和配置 macOS 环境是一项具有挑战性的任务,因为 Apple 的操作系统是为特定的硬件设计的,并且受到严格的许可限制。对于某些开发人员或研究人员来说,在云端运行 macOS 可能是一个理想的选择。本文将探讨如何在云服务器上安装和配置 macOS 环境,包括选择合适的云服务提供商、准备必要的工具和技术,以及解决可能出现的问题。
一、选择云服务提供商
首先需要选择一家支持自定义镜像上传和 GPU 加速等功能的云服务提供商。尽管大多数主流云服务商(如 AWS、Azure 和 Google Cloud)都明确禁止在其平台上运行未经许可的操作系统版本,但仍有少数几家允许用户尝试非官方途径来部署 macOS 实例。例如,Vultr、DigitalOcean 或 Linode 可能会成为不错的选择。请务必仔细阅读各平台的服务条款,确保遵守相关规定。
二、获取合法授权
由于苹果公司对 macOS 的分发有严格控制,因此获取一个合法授权至关重要。这意味着你需要购买一台 Mac 设备或者订阅 MacStadium 等专门提供 macOS 虚拟化解决方案的服务。还可以考虑加入苹果开发者计划,这通常会授予你访问最新版操作系统的权限。
三、创建自定义 ISO 文件
接下来就是创建一个可以用于虚拟机安装的 macOS ISO 文件。这一步骤涉及到使用现有的 Mac 计算机作为主机,并利用官方安装程序与第三方工具相结合的方式制作兼容 UEFI 引导规范的光盘映像。请注意,此过程可能违反了 EULA 中关于复制软件的规定,请谨慎行事。
四、设置虚拟机环境
一旦拥有了正确的 ISO 文件,就可以开始配置云服务器上的虚拟机环境了。这通常意味着要调整 CPU 架构(x86_64)、分配足够的 RAM 和磁盘空间,并启用所需的网络接口卡类型。对于某些高级功能,如图形加速或 USB 重定向,可能还需要额外安装驱动程序包。
五、完成安装并优化性能
在启动新创建好的 VM 后按照屏幕提示完成初始设置向导即可成功安装 macOS 。为了获得最佳体验,建议定期更新内核补丁、应用程序和服务端口配置;同时也可以探索一下开源社区提供的各种增强工具,它们能够进一步提高稳定性和效率。
六、注意事项
虽然理论上可以在云服务器上运行 macOS ,但实际上这样做存在诸多风险和不确定性因素。除了合法性问题外,还有安全漏洞暴露、技术支持缺乏以及长期维护成本较高等方面值得考虑。在决定是否采取这种方法之前,请充分权衡利弊,并始终遵循当地法律法规。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/56915.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。